CWG: New World Record Set As Nwachukwu Wins Gold

In another moment of glory, Nwachukwu Goodness on Thursday night claimed a gold medal for Nigeria in the women’s E42.44/61.64 discus throw at the ongoing 2022 Commonwealth Games in Birmingham.

While doing so, Nwachukwu also set a world record with her throw of 36.56m.

In the contest, Sarah Edminston of Australia came second while Naibili Vanutisolo of Fiji Island took the third position.

In the men’s lightweight para powerlifting, Nnamdi Innocent bagged a bronze medal for the nation. The Nigerian lifted 132.5kg.

Families Of 29 Deceased Police Officers Receive ₦15.9m

Families Of 29 Deceased Police Officers Receive ₦15.9m

The Nigeria Police Force (NPF) has disbursed ₦15.9 million to the families of some officers and men of the force who died in the line of duty.

The disbursement, which took place at the FCT command is in line with the fulfillment of the inspector general of police, IGP Alkali Baba’s family welfare insurance scheme policy.

The cheques were presented to the next of kin of 29 deceased police officers of the rank of assistant superintendent of police, inspector, sergeant, and a civilian staff attached to the command between 2020 and 2021.
